Abstract
Method of calculation and calculated values of parameters of elementary nanocrystals of liquid metals at melting temperature are given. It has been shown that radii of elementary nanocrystals are from 2 nm to 12 nm, and the number of atoms in each elementary nanocrystal varies from 2000 to 100000. This provides liquid metals with a high solidification rate and explains the abnormally high diffusion coefficient in liquid metals compared to solid metals.
